I ventured out to Cascade around noon today to see if skiing is still feasible. Once again, Cascade just keeps humming along! It was around plus 1 all day and I used my Crown fish scales as they perform so well in iffy spring conditions. There was about 2 cm of fresh snow, and it snowed very lightly most of the day. One skier was having a miserable time with clumping, and I assumed she was using wax skis but she couldn't stop to talk. My skis were prepped with an anti-icing product and they were flawless the entire way. In the slow new snow coating the tracks, climbing was simple as was descending. Did I say slow? As always, the plateau between the big hill and descent to the bridge was heavenly. I crossed the bridge, but as you saw in an earlier photo, this required removing skis or trudging on the bare bridge surface for about half the bridge span (I removed my skis). I didn't go much past the far campground junction, but the tracks left by Chuck and others were excellent.
Bottom line, Cascade is still good to go!
